AP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

将h5打包app

随着移动互联网的快速发展,越来越多的网站都在推行H5技术。然而,许多网站却希望将自己的H5网站变成一个App应用程序。那么,将H5打包成一个App到底是怎么实现的呢?

一、H5打包App的原理

H5打包成App的原理类似于WebView应用,也就是在App程序中以WebView的形式加载H5网站。同时,通过对WebView的优化和封装,实现更好的用户体验。

二、H5打包App的详细介绍

1. 选择打包工具

H5打包App的第一步是选择一个适合自己的打包工具。市面上有很多的H5打包工具,例如MUI、HBuilder等。这些工具可以帮助开发者在不会原生语言的情况下,快速地将H5网站打包成一个App。

2. 配置打包工具

配置打包工具是H5打包App过程的关键。首先,你需要选择对应平台的打包环境。例如,如果你想打包一个iOS应用,你需要下载Xcode开发工具,并且需要在Xcode中进行合适的配置。如果你想打包一个Android应用,你需要下载Android Studio并进行相应配置。

其次,你需要在打包工具中配置应用的基本信息,例如应用名称、图标、描述、版本等等。这些信息将被用于发布应用到应用商店。

3. 打包H5网站

当你完成所有的配置后,你需要将H5网站打包进应用中。一般来说,打包的方式是将网站压缩成zip包或者tar包,然后将包拖拽到打包工具的指定区域中,即可完成打包。

4. WebView的优化和封装

打包完毕后,App将以WebView的形式加载H5网站。为了达到更好的用户体验,你需要对WebView进行一定的优化和封装。例如,你可以通过配置WebView的缓存策略和Cookie设置来提高页面加载速度,增强用户体验。

另外,你还可以设计WebView的交互动画、增加页面切换效果等等。这些都可以使得用户使用App的时候更加愉悦,提升用户体验。

5. 发布应用

最后一步是将打包好的应用发布到应用商店中。应用发布需要开发者选择适合应用的应用商店,并按照应用商店的流程进行发布。通常来说,应用商店会对应用进行审查和审核,审核结果良好后即可上架应用。

总的来说,H5打包成App的过程并不复杂,而且相比于原生应用开发,H5打包成App的成本要低很多。如果你想快速将自己的H5网站打包成一个App,那么使用H5打包工具将是一个不错的选择。


相关知识:
做h5页面的app
随着移动互联网的普及和发展,越来越多的人们开始使用手机进行上网和娱乐,因此,开发一个基于Web技术构建的跨平台的H5应用程序,已经成为了一个非常重要的需求。在本文中,我们将详细介绍如何开发一个H5页面的app,包括其原理和实现的步骤。首先,我们需要了解为什
2023-05-26
怎么用h5开发一个app
随着移动互联网的快速发展,移动应用程序成为人们生活必不可少的一部分。相比于原生应用,使用HTML5开发跨平台应用程序已经变得越来越流行。本文将介绍HTML5应用程序开发的原理和步骤。一、H5开发APP的原理H5是HTML5的简称,是一种用于创建网页的标准语
2023-05-26
前端开发h5怎么加app
在前端开发中,需要将网页应用转化为移动应用,即将H5页面加入到APP中,主要有两种方式:使用Webview或者Hybrid App。下面将分别介绍这两种方式的原理和详细介绍。一、使用Webview1. 原理Webview 是一个系统级组件,可以直接嵌入应用
2023-05-26
前台用h5后台用php开发app怎么样
开发一个app通常需要前后端开发、数据库设计、UI设计等知识,本文将重点介绍前端采用H5,后端采用PHP的开发方案。首先,H5是一种基于HTML、CSS和JavaScript的Web应用开发技术,具有跨平台、易于维护等优点。因此,前台采用H5进行开发是一个
2023-05-26
本地封装h5与app的区别
本地封装H5和APP的区别有很多。本地封装H5是将网页文件封装成一个应用程序,可以在移动端安装并使用,但它本质上是一个基于网络的应用程序,而APP则是本地应用程序。下面我们将详细介绍本地封装H5和APP之间的几个主要区别。1. 应用程序大小本地封装H5应用
2023-05-25
uini app打包h5
Uni App 是 DCloud 基于 Vue.js 开发的一款多端开发框架,可以使用前端技术栈一次性编写多个平台的应用,包括 iOS、Android、H5、小程序等。其中,H5 平台是以 WebView 为基础的应用,对于 H5 开发者来说,学习和使用
2023-05-25
h5制作软件app的哪些
HTML5是一种流行的网页设计标准,允许网页开发人员创建适用于各种设备和平台的动态和交互性内容。随着HTML5的不断发展和成熟,越来越多的设计师和开发人员将其用于创建移动应用程序。那么,有哪些H5制作软件APP呢?本文将为您进行介绍。一、HBuilderH
2023-05-25
h5页面打包安卓app
H5页面可以理解为基于HTML5和CSS3技术构建的网页,其优点在于可以跨平台、可扩展性强、开发成本低等,因此越来越受到开发者的青睐。而打包成安卓App的原理也与这些特点有关,下面我们来详细介绍。一、原理打包成安卓App的原理是将H5页面封装在一个Webv
2023-05-25
h5前端混合app开发
随着移动应用市场的繁荣和互联网技术的发展,越来越多的企业和个人开始关注移动应用的开发。h5前端混合app开发正是一种基于web技术的移动应用开发模式,它将web技术和原生技术进行混合使用,同时借助于各种跨平台框架,如Cordova,PhoneGap等,为开
2023-05-25
h5开发的app审核
对于使用HTML5开发的应用程序,由于它们在技术实现上并非原生应用程序,因此在提交到应用商店时,需要遵循一些审核指南和规则。 下面是关于HTML5应用程序审核的原理和详细介绍。一、审核指南要求1. 应用程序内容要求对于HTML5应用程序的内容审核,应该遵循
2023-05-25
app制作h5图片裁剪插件
H5图片裁剪插件是一种基于HTML5技术的图片处理工具,可以方便快捷地实现对图片进行裁剪、缩放、旋转、镜像等多种操作。本文将简单介绍H5图片裁剪插件的原理及实现过程。一、原理H5图片裁剪插件的核心原理是利用了HTML5的canvas元素和File API。
2023-05-25
h5 app开发技术有哪些
HTML5技术成为了移动应用开发的重要工具,通过HTML5技术可以开发跨平台性能高的移动应用程序,开发者可以利用HTML5技术开发出常规的移动应用程序、混合型应用程序、响应式Web应用程序等。现在我们来介绍一些常用的H5 APP开发技术。一、HTML5、C
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3